Ignition Barrel

The Ignition Barrel[1] is a type of barrel in Donkey Kong Country 3: Dixie Kong's Double Trouble! Only a single Fuel Barrel appears in the game, during the final level Rocket Rush. Near the end of the level, Dixie Kong and Kiddy Kong have to make their way to the bottom of the cliff-side in a Rocket Barrel to find this lone Ignition Barrel. When the Kongs reach the bottom of the level, the Rocket Barrel hits the Ignition Barrel, breaking it and causing it to ignite the Rocket Barrel up to end of the level.
